Myrtle: “The first thing I took away was, they can be big freebies. At least one. As I think they can get one big player who makes the difference.

And I think their choice is going to be, do you go big and spend $7, $7.5, $8 million on somebody or do you come up, or do you want to be liked, three or our younger signees?

You know, I think it will be a debate for them. If you want to go deeper, or you want to go try and find one piece that will really help you.

And another argument for them will be what to do and what to aim for. I feel like they’re going to get like a 1B, like a Laurent Brossoit type of $2.5, $3 million and give them two or three years kind of thing. I think that’s what they’re going to do. And that opens up some avenues for them to improve the blue line and potentially bring forwards.

Cap space is tight. You know, he got a new contract for Matthews. He got Nylander’s contract. Even if you let (Tyler) Bertuzzi and (Max) Domi go, you know you’re looking at $15, $16 million to spend, and you have three key holes.

NHL Rumors: Toronto Maple Leafs May Target Two UFA Defensemen

They will not be able to solve all their problems. They won’t be able to get better in midfield, get a starting goalkeeper, and get two defenders. Just because they don’t have the cap space to do that. So you’ll have to find out what their priorities are, and where they’re going for cheap and try to fill those holes. “
